Page content: , 日本旅行 A trip through Japan Photos from a journey through Japan in the spring of 2019. 30 April 2019 東京 Tokyo Neon lights, alleyways, lots of people and delicious food. Golden Gai district — a little section of narrow streets and cafes and bars that are packed together. These bars often consist of no more than 10 seats, placed directly in front of the bartender. Akihabara — a district solely devoted to all things electronic and anime. From retro computers to the newest tech and fringe vinyl toys, you will find it here. Shinjuku Omoide Yokocho — a labyrinth of bars and cafes in small smokey alleys. You're sitting half on the street with crowds of people walking around you and restaurant owners work like crazy to get your food prepared on time. Yanaka — a traditional neighbourhood of Tokyo. In contrast with most districts of metropolitan Tokyo, this area has old buildings, a relaxed atmosphere, and no hype whatsoever. 05 May 2019 金沢市 Kanazawa Kenroku-en garden is one of the top three gardens of Japan. Its neighbouring castle has been rebuilt many times. Kenroku-en garden (Six Attributes Garden) is one of the top three gardens of Japan. It follows the six characteristics of a perfect landscape: spaciousness, seclusion, artifice, antiquity, waterways, and panoramas. The castle of Kanazawa has been destroyed by fire many times. Every time it has been rebuilt. It still uses the same innovative timber constructions as in the old times. The roof is made of lead, turned white by being exposed to carbon dioxide. Some say it's for aesthetic purposes, others say it was used as stock to be melted into weaponry when needed. 08 May 2019 指宿市 Ibusuki A sleepy city with black, volcanically heated sand spas It's really sleepy at night. It's dark and there aren't many people around except for a few taxi drivers. 09 May 2019 屋久島 Yakushima A magical rainforest on a subtropical island. Locals say it rains 35 days a month. Shiratani Unsuikyo — a lush, green, moss covered forest with ancient cedar trees. The forest was used as inspiration for the movie Princess Mononoke. The forest somehow has an otherworldy feel to it. Branches curl around and worn out trees give the impression the forest has a hidden life of its own. Yakushima has a lot of ancient trees (Yakusugi) that are more than 1000 years old. High rainfall and low soil nutrition forced these trees to grow very slowly, but they built up high amounts of resin, which protects them from decay. 11 May 2019 長崎市 Nagasaki Vibrant, open-minded city on the sea-side Shian-bashi — a mix of izakayas, expensive cars and seedy bars. Very much alive at night. 12 May 2019 ハウステンボス Huis Ten Bosch A replica of an entire typical Dutch village as a Japanese theme park Every Dutch building houses a Japanese attraction, like a robot diner or a virtual reality roller coaster. Huis Ten Bosch is largely made of imported tiles and material from the Netherlands. It really looks and feels like a hyper-perfect Dutch village. Until you notice the surrounding mountain landscape. 13 May 2019 端島 Hashima Hashima, or Gunkanjima (Battleship Island), an abandoned island with undersea coal mines. The island was continuously inhabited from 1887 onwards with the sole purpose to mine coal. It housed more than 5250 people around its peak in 1959. The mine was closed in 1974 and the island has been abandoned ever since. To support the workers, apartment blocks were built, along with a hospital, community centre and schools for their families. They've built a cinema, a swimming pool and rooftop gardens. 14 May 2019 京都 Kyoto Cultural capital of Japan, a temple on every corner Jōjakkō-ji Temple is one of the more quiet temples in this area. You can climb up a couple of stairs to have a nice view of the green surroundings. The Nishiki Market is packed with little food shops. Its surrounding area is less crowded and you can find some nice coffee places and fancy shops there. 15 May 2019 直島町 Naoshima A group of islands around Naoshima hosts the Setouchi Art Triennale Every three years, the islands in the Setouchi area host an art festival. You can hop from island to island and jump on a bike to discover art works that are scattered around the area. 18 May 2019 大阪 Osaka City of street food The Dōtonbori district is famous for its abundance of street food restaurants. International and Japanese tourists alike visit these streets to indulge in all the food Osaka has to offer. Around Shinsaibashi you will find second hand fashion, and a bit further down the streets some boutiques. People dress more expressive here. Share via: © 2019 Monokai.
